NBA betting interest will be piqued on Sunday when the Raptors of Toronto hit the hard court against the Pistons of Detroit.

Detroit will face the 22-41 Raptors, who own a 34-28-1 ATS mark on the season. In totals betting, the Pistons are 36-27 favoring the UNDER so far this season while the Raptors are 26-35-2 favoring the OVER.

Betting Line:
Sportsbooks have set the Pistons as 5-point favorites on the Sportsbook line for this contest. The total was listed at 186, but may be on the move.

Power Rankings / Prediction:
The Power Rankings at Odds Shark have the No. 21-rated Raptors taking on the No. 29-rated Pistons in this contest. Computer models indicate a possible 89-88 win for the Raptors on Sunday.



How They Match Up:
In rebounding, the battle of the boards features Detroit's No. 27-rated squad against Toronto's No. 21-rated roster. When it comes to long-range shooting, Detroit rates No. 26 in the league with 4.7 per game, while their foes tonight rank No. 21 with 5.5 per outing.

In comparing how the teams stack up statistically, the Raptors own the league's No. 9-rated mark, allowing 95.5 points per game when on the road. Detroit, on the other hand, rates No. 24 in home scoring.

Last time out for Toronto, they were a 96-72 loser as they battled the Heat on the road. The Raptors failed to cover in the match as a 9.5-point underdog, while 168 combined points moved the game UNDER for totals bettors. Toronto was run off the court by the Heat on Wednesday as Miami blasted them 96-72 at AmericanAirlines Arena.

Detroit was a 91-80 loser in its last match at home against the Timberwolves. They failed to cover the 5-point spread as favorites, while the total score of 171 sent UNDER bettors to the payout window. Tayshaun Prince scored 18 points in a failed effort to lead the Pistons to victory (they lost 91-80 to Minnesota at The Palace of Auburn Hills on Thursday).
